
Khao Lak is a coastal town, 100km north of Phuket, Thailand. It is a lesser-known region with tranquil beaches and idyllic resorts along the Andaman Sea. The dreamy ambience at Amici is both inviting and comfortable. Serving wood fired pizzas, scrumptious pastas, grilled meats and freshly baked breads, you’ll be spoilt for choices at this Italian bistro. The alfresco dining area has ample space where kids could run around while adults sit back and enjoy their meal.

For a unique Thai dining experience, visit Ao Thong Beach restaurant with the family for authentic Thai cuisine. The restaurant features Thai-style beach huts where diners could enjoy the sea view and a nice meal in an alfresco setting. The ample beach space is ideal for families.

Started by Jane and Tom Moessle with over 30 years of experience in the food business, Bavaria House offers fusion Thai-German cuisine. You will find traditional German staples such as schnitzels, pork knuckle, bratwurst and Thai dishes that pair well with German beer. Little ones will enjoy hearty pastas and crepes.

Established since 2008, Hill Tribe Restaurant is the first in Khao Lak which serves northern Thai cuisine. The restauranteur and chef, Khun San originates from Chiang Rai, Thailand. He is passionate about sharing the culture of northern Thailand through his cuisine. Little ones could have fun learning about the culture of hill tribes through the costumes, spices and souvenirs that Khun San specially curated from the North.

Fancy a guilt-free and sumptuous meal of salad with specially concocted fruit smoothies or shakes? Qcumber is the go-to place for your healthy fix of fresh greens and fruits. The modern salad bar offers a vast array of fresh salads served with homemade dressings and traditional Thai dishes with a healthy twist. You could even enroll in their cooking classes with your little ones to learn how to prepare healthy Thai meals!

Reasonably priced and fuss free, this Thai restaurant is a go-to for casual dining with the family. There are numerous options catered for milder palates. The restaurant readily adjust the spice level of the dishes according to diners’ request. Be sure to expect large crowds during peak seasons.

Hospitable owners of the restaurant, Franck and Suwaphatre Ringot literally bring smiles to their diners faces with impeccable service and delectable fusion Thai-French cuisine. The restaurant’s raison d'être is to serve the freshest local ingredients prepared in traditional culinary techniques. Hence, the owners place special attention in sharing daily specials and seasonal ingredients before diners make their orders. The passion and dedication of the restaurant team made our dining experience unforgettable. Be sure to make reservations before visiting.

Famous for fresh seafood and dishes which features heavy Thai spices, Takieng is a great dining place for those with an adventurous palate. The restaurant is popular among locals and tourist. It is conveniently located opposite Bang Niang market. Be sure to visit early during peak seasons.
